How Can I Share My Wireless Network?

The easiest way to share a wireless network with your other devices on Windows 11 is to create a mobile hotspot that broadcasts its own unique Wi-Fi signal. Here’s how to do it.

Open the Windows 11 Start menu. Type Settings. You don’t need to select the search bar. You can start typing as soon as the Start menu is open. Select Settings. Select Network & internet. Select Mobile hotspot. Select the switch to the right of Mobile hotspot to turn it on. On your second computer or smart device, use the information under Network properties to log into your first computer’s Wi-Fi internet. The name of the Wi-Fi network you just created is next to Name while the series of letters and numbers next to Password is the Wi-Fi network password. If you want to, you can select Edit next to Network properties. Change your Wi-Fi name, password, and Wi-Fi band type.

Can I Share Wi-Fi From My PC?

Using the steps shown above, any PC with Wi-Fi functionality can create its own wireless network for other devices to connect to. If your Windows 11 computer doesn’t support wireless connectivity though, this method of internet sharing will not be an option.

An alternative solution is to ask your internet provider for a router with Wi-Fi internet capability. This way you can connect all of you devices directly to the router instead of through your PC.

Is It Possible to Share Wi-Fi Over Wi-Fi?

Windows 11 does allow you to share a Wi-Fi connection with other devices over Wi-Fi by using the method shown above. You can also use a wired internet connection to make a Wi-Fi mobile hotspot in Windows 11 if you like. This can be useful for those working with a coaxial cable internet/TV connection and no wireless router.

Can 2 Computers Share 1 Internet Connection?

There’s very little nowadays from stopping more than one computer from connecting to the same internet connection. The vast majority of modems, routers, and modem-router hybrids make it very easy for multiple devices to connect to the internet via a cable connection to the modem or via a router’s Wi-Fi signal.

Those who have a cable or wired internet connection would benefit from creating a mobile hotspot in Windows 11 using the steps on this page.

However, if you have a router, it can be a good idea to connect your other devices to its Wi-Fi signal instead. This way you can turn your computer off without disconnecting everything from the internet.
